...FLOOD ADVISORY IN EFFECT UNTIL 515 PM EDT THIS AFTERNOON...
* WHAT...Flooding caused by excessive rainfall is expected.
* WHERE...A portion of west central Virginia, including the
following county, Franklin.
* WHEN...Until 515 PM EDT.
* IMPACTS...Minor flooding in low-lying and poor drainage areas.
Water over roadways. Overflowing poor drainage areas.
* ADDITIONAL DETAILS...
- At 210 PM EDT, Doppler radar indicated heavy rain due to
thunderstorms. Minor flooding is already occurring in the
advisory area. Up to 1 inch of rain has fallen.
- This includes the following streams and drainages...
Finney Branch, Big Chestnut Creek, Dillons Mill Branch, Coles
Creek, Dinner Creek, Beaver Creek, Doe Run and Blackwater
River.
- Some locations that will experience flooding include...
Rocky Mount... Sydnorsville...
Penhook... Ferrum...
Sontag... Western Smith Mountain
Lake...
Burnt Chimney...

PRECAUTIONARY/PREPAREDNESS ACTIONS...
Turn around, don`t drown when encountering flooded roads. Most flood
deaths occur in vehicles.
In hilly terrain there are hundreds of low water crossings which are
potentially dangerous in heavy rain. Do not attempt to cross flooded
roads. Find an alternate route.
